DISHWASHER MAINTENANCE

Low Temperature Schedule

Normal Operation:

 

  1. Manually remove food debris from dishes, glasses, cups, etc.
  2. Place dishes, glasses, cups, etc. in dish rack. Do not stack dishes. Insure glasses and cups are placed upside down.
  3. Insure that the door switch is ON and close doors to start dishwasher. The wash cycle will take approximately 90 seconds.

 

Periodic Maintenance:


NOTE: BEFORE PERFORMING PERIODIC MAINTENANCE INSURE WATER SUPPLY VALVE IS OFF AND CIRCUIT BREAKER IS OFF.

  1. Remove and clean line strainer assembly. The line strainer assembly is located on the incoming water line (before the vacuum breaker).
  2. Clean scrap accumulator and drain ball. Inspect drain opening and clean if necessary.
  3. Clean spray arms. Spray arms can be cleaned by removing end cap, dislodging any debris and flushing length of spray arm with water.
  4. Remove debris in spray jets with a toothpick or other pointed object.
